Bromelain:

Bromelain is a mixture of protein-digesting enzymes (proteases) found in the pineapple
plant (Ananas comosus). A protease, meaning it breaks down protein into smaller peptides
and amino acids.

Fungus diastase:

It’s a digestive enzyme. Mainly alpha amylase hydrolyzes starch to maltose, glucose and
dextrins in the stomach and upper gut.
Benefits:
Aids in digestion of carbohydrates and indigestion and reduces bloating.

Papain:

Papain is a powerful proteolytic enzyme (protease) extracted from the raw fruit, skin, and
leaves of the papaya plant (Carica papaya).

Nattokinase:

Nattokinase is a potent enzyme (a type of protease) extracted from natto, a traditional
Japanese food made from soybeans fermented with the bacterium Bacillus subtilis var.
natto.
In the gut, its primary gut-related functions involve its interaction with the biofilm produced
by gut bacteria and fibrin in the digestive tract.

Trypsin-Chymotrypsin:

Trypsin and Chymotrypsin are proteolytic (protein-digesting) enzymes that are naturally
produced by the pancreas in the human body. They are essential for digestion in the small intestine.
